Oct 5, 2023 · To set a pressure washer unloader valve, first, turn off the pressure washer and disconnect it from any power source. Then, relieve the pressure in the system by squeezing the trigger of the pressure washer. Depending on your model, adjust the pressure setting using a knob or screw on the unloader valve with an adjustable wrench or screwdriver.

The nozzles allow the water to come out at different spray angles.Often, one of two things will happen when an unloader valve fails: No Pressure From the Wand. Too Much Pressure. In most occurrences, the first symptom of an unloader valve going bad is no pressure from the wand when the trigger is pressed. An unloader valve is essentially a safety switch. It transfers pressurized water from the pump’s output side to an inlet or a water tank, sending it through a by-pass. While the pressure washer machine is idling, this procedure depressurizes the water and prevents pressure from building up.2. Pressure Buildup.
